Tyra Banks blames celebs of stealing supermodels' thunder

Tue, 01 Jan 2008 ANI

Washington, Aug 13 (ANI): With actresses and singers striking lucrative deals with cosmetic giants, Tyra Banks has said that the celebrity models are stealing cosmetic contracts from hard-up supermodels.

 

The catwalk queen-turned TV talk show host insists that models find it harder to land money-spinning deals with fashion, make-up and fragrance firms, who in turn prefer celebrity models for their adverts.

 

"I think all supermodels now are losing out to celebrities. It's celebrities who are getting the cosmetics contracts," Contactmusic quoted Banks, as saying.

 

Pop stars and Hollywood's leading ladies like Jennifer Connelly, Eva Mendes and Beyonce Knowles are being sought to promote cosmetic products, leaving professional models in the lurch.

 

While Connolly promotes Revlon and Mendes works for Calvin Klein, Knowles is a spokesmodel for L'Oreal. (ANI)
